“In many ways, the future of AI is how it’s going to empower people to be even more creative and even more expressive,” says Robby Ingebretsen, Founder, Pixel Lab. In this episode, Susan and Robby discuss the evolution of technology in the music industry—from Robby’s father’s early work in digital sound to the invention of the synthesizer—and how it parallels the AI platform shift. Robby shares a recent project with Coldplay, where fans can remix video footage using AI to create personalized clips of Coldplay’s new film, A Film for the Future. They discuss the process Pixel Lab used to map video content to user inputs, techniques to minimize energy consumption, and what Robby has learned by using Generative AI to further his practice as a developer. This episode offers insights for any industry seeking to deepen engagement with its audiences.
